How they compare
Yemen currently reports 0.0007 units per person against 0.0001 units per person in IBRD only, a difference of 0.0006 units per person.
That makes Yemen's figure about 5.1 times IBRD only's.
Across all 35 years both countries report, Yemen has been ahead every year.
IBRD only ranks 29th and Yemen ranks 28th of 47 groups.
Yemen has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| IBRD only | Yemen |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 0.0007 units per person | 0.0019 units per person | 0.0011 units per person | Yemen |
| 2000s | 0.0004 units per person | 0.0012 units per person | 0.0008 units per person | Yemen |
| 2010s | 0.0003 units per person | 0.0009 units per person | 0.0006 units per person | Yemen |
| 2020s | 0.0002 units per person | 0.0008 units per person | 0.0006 units per person | Yemen |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
